I have one spool of Gudebrod 00 silk thread that I picked out of a bargain bin at Somerset, and although I haven't tied a lot with it yet, it seems to lie nice and flat. It also feels almost as though it has been treated with something ... not tacky, but something that makes it "stiffer" than other silks I have used.

Recieved my vintage Gudebrod silk 00 thread yesterdy, it came on 925 yard spools so wound some on thread bobbins using the Wife's sewing machine. It appears that this thread is heavily waxed, left residue on the sewing machine. It's slightly thicker than Pearsalls and the orange is much darker than Pearsalls bright orange or YLI bright orange. Overall I really like the color.
